What do embedded systems developers do?

Embedded systems developers design, develop, and test software for embedded devices such as microcontrollers and processors used in appliances, vehicles, medical equipment, and industrial machines. They work with hardware specifications, programming languages like C or C++, and tools such as debuggers and simulators to create efficient, reliable software that operates within hardware constraints.

What are Embedded Systems Developers?

Embedded Systems Developers are engineers who design, develop, and maintain software that runs on embedded devices—specialized computing systems that perform dedicated functions within larger systems. These professionals work with hardware and software integration, programming microcontrollers or microprocessors in languages like C or C++. Their work is crucial in industries such as automotive, consumer electronics, medical devices, and industrial automation, where reliable, real-time processing is essential. Embedded Systems Developers often collaborate closely with hardware engineers to ensure that software efficiently interfaces with physical components.

What is the difference between Embedded Systems Developer vs Firmware Engineer?

AspectEmbedded Systems DeveloperFirmware Engineer
CredentialsBachelor's in Computer Engineering, Electrical Engineering, or related fieldsBachelor's or higher in Electrical Engineering, Computer Engineering, or related fields
Work EnvironmentDesigning and developing embedded software for hardware devicesWriting low-level firmware for microcontrollers and hardware components
Industry UsageAutomotive, consumer electronics, industrial machinesConsumer electronics, IoT devices, embedded hardware products

Embedded Systems Developers and Firmware Engineers often share similar educational backgrounds and work in embedded hardware industries. However, Embedded Systems Developers focus on designing software for embedded systems, while Firmware Engineers specialize in writing low-level firmware directly controlling hardware components.
